HB 4019: Florida Statutes

GENERAL BILL by Rules & Calendar ; Sublette

Florida Statutes; repeals various statutory provisions that have become obsolete, have had their effect, have served their purpose, or have been impliedly repealed or superseded; repeals specified provision re exemption from required referendum to change county seat for counties having constructed new courthouse within 20 years, etc. Amends & Repeals various FS.

Effective Date: Upon becoming law
Last Action: 5/5/2000 Senate - Died in Committee on Comprehensive Planning, Local and Military Affairs, Iden./Sim./Compare Bill(s) passed, refer to SB 1780 (Ch. 2000-342)
